Job Title

Engineer, LEW - Expression of Interest

Job Description Summary

We are seeking a certified and experienced Licensed Electrical Worker (LEW) Grade 8 to lead electrical operations in industrial and commercial buildings. This role encompasses annual shutdowns, preventive maintenance, lighting and lightning protection systems, vendor supervision, and team leadership. Candidates must also demonstrate strong project management, troubleshooting, and presentation capabilities to drive operational excellence and client satisfaction.

Job Description

About the Role:
  • Maintenance & Reliability: Plan and execute electrical shutdowns, perform preventive maintenance, and ensure system reliability
  • Systems & Compliance: Inspect and maintain lighting/lightning systems while ensuring safety and regulatory compliance
  • Project Management: Lead electrical projects end-to-end, managing timelines, budgets, resources, and stakeholders
  • Troubleshooting & Support: Diagnose electrical issues, provide technical guidance, and train staff for basic onsite work
  • Team, Vendors & Clients: Supervise contractors, mentor team members, and engage clients through reports and presentations
About You:
  • Valid LEW Grade 8 (EMA Singapore) with minimum 5 years in industrial/commercial electrical systems
  • Strong troubleshooting, project management, and team leadership experience
  • Good communication skills, knowledge of local regulations, and willingness to work during shutdowns (weekends/holidays)
